> Is it possible to enable the STP protocol but NOT obtain timezone information > automatically from the STP server? The APAR provides two functions: 1. Timestamp I/Os (STP_TIMESTAMPING) 2. Get timezone from STP (STP_TIMEZONE) If you're looking for something to keep QUERY TIME and guest TODs in sync with STP, this isn't it. The purpose of the APAR is to support is to support GDPS-managed Global Mirror (XRC).
